I’m preparing to migrate from my C5 to a C8 Pro. I use the C5 for Zigbee devices and a few integrations. All my Zwave and most of my LAN/ Cloud integrations are on a C7. I also have most of my aqara zigbee devices on the C7 to keep them separate from the rest of the zigbee network.
I read the documentation on how to do the migration, but I also have seen a variety of posts from people running into problems with their zigbee network or various devices. Are there any other tips or things to do in advance to minimize issues? Or information I should be sure to have saved before shutting down the C5? Any settings to export or copy?
Thanks!
Do a local backup then do a restore of that backup. That ensures the database is clean. Then update the c5 and the c8 to the latest platform. Then do a shutdown and unplug power for 1 min and power back up. That ensures the radio is clean. Then do the migration. Follow this video. Note: After you do the migration backup from the c5, shutdown the c5 and unplug it. Then power up the c8 and finish the migration

A quick question based on your previous advice.
“Do a local backup and then do a restore of that backup.”
Does that remove “corruption” for your database? Does it work for both zwave and zigbee?
Does that do something else besides “rebuild the database” (available from the Settings tabs)?
For the primary database yes
Radio databases are separate. That’s why I recommend the power cycle.
Rebuild database when you reboot does the same thing but older platforms don’t have that option.
